Ecological garden plant configuration method based on attribute analytic hierarchy process model

Yuanchun Ding

International Journal of Environmental Technology and Management, 2021, vol. 24, issue 3/4, 168-183

Abstract: In order to solve the problems of poor accuracy and long time-consuming in traditional ecological garden plant configuration methods, a method of ecological garden plant configuration based on attribute AHP model was proposed. This paper analyses the principles of ecological garden plant configuration, designs the ecological garden configuration method; selects the index factors affecting the plant configuration, constructs hierarchical structure, obtains the relative attribute measurement and measurement weight of ecological garden landscape, and analyses the plant attribute of ecological garden; builds the directed graph, clarifies the weight relationship between plant configuration, constructs the attribute hierarchy analysis model, and adopts triangular fuzzy evaluation The price algorithm evaluates the results of plant configuration and completes the ecological garden plant configuration. The experimental results show that the accuracy of the proposed method is up to 98%, and the survival rate of plants after configuration is higher than 90%.
